Abstract
The stability of the elevation control network is the key to ensuring the correct construction of urban rail transit projects according to the design scheme. Due to the long construction period of urban rail transit projects, the ground elevation control network is vulnerable to instability and destruction caused by urban development and its engineering construction. Regular repetition surveys are required to ensure accuracy and stability. In addition, when the external environment changes suddenly, it is necessary to encrypt and retest the elevation control network in time, such as the potential impact of Zhengzhou 7-20 rainstorm on ground elevation control points. To clarify the changing trend and potential reasons of the subway elevation network, this study takes the elevation control network of Zhengzhou Metro Line 8 as an example. This paper first introduces the layout method, repetition survey principle, technical measurement requirements, and the stability analysis method of the starting point and results update standard. Secondly, the potential causes of the change of the subway elevation control network caused by rainstorms and the influence of regional settlement on the subway elevation control network are preliminarily analyzed by using the extra repetition survey results and conventional repetition survey results. Finally, the solution to the influence of regional settlement on the subway is proposed. The results show that: 1. Using the method of combined elevation difference can judge whether the starting point is stable; 2. ±5mm as the result update margin is reasonable; 3. It is appropriate to adopt the countermeasures of “ensure an error is controllable in the process and one-time adjustment after interval penetration” in the construction of the subway, and it is an effective means to control the influence of settlement for the operation of subway to control the surrounding groundwater exploitation.
